Raptor: Call of Shadows

Special items

Item Price Effect
Energy Module 10000 Replenishes 25 hit points; max HP is 100.
Phase Shield 78500 100 extra hit points; up to five shields can be equipped at once.
Ion Scanner 10000 Shows enemy energy meter.

Always equipped weapons

Weapon Price Targets
Reaver Twin Machine Guns 12000 air, ground, buildings
Plasma Cannon 78800 air
Micro-Missile 175600 air, ground

The Reaver Twin Machine Guns can be bought back if they are sold.

Selectable weapons

Hotkey Weapon Price Targets
(spacebar) Megabomb 32250 air, ground, buildings, projectiles
1 Air-Air Missile 63500 air
2 Bomb 98200 ground, buildings
3 Air-Ground Missile 110000 ground, buildings
4 Dumbfire Missile 145200 air, ground, buildings
5 Missile Pod 204950 air
6 Auto-track Mini-gun 250650 homing - air, ground
7 Power Disrupter 300750 air
8 Laser Turret 512850 homing - air
9 Pulse Cannon 725000 air, ground, buildings
0 Deathray 950000 air, ground
- Twin Laser 1750000 air, ground

The Megabomb is a single use weapon: press the spacebar once to release one Megabomb. You can carry up to five Megabombs at once.

The hotkey for the Twin Laser is really the "-" button, next to the "0" button.

Cheats

Press backspace to lose all money, get full health and two Deathrays that can be sold for good money. The more times you press backspace, the more Deathrays you get. You can then abort mission, sell the Deathrays and buy any weapon you like.
